Pawcatuck, a village within the town of Stonington, is located along the Pawcatuck River, which forms the border between Connecticut and Rhode Island. Established in the 1600s, the area has a rich history tied to early colonial settlement and industry. Its location along the river made it a key site for shipbuilding and trade during the 18th and 19th centuries.
An interesting fact about Pawcatuck is its strong sense of community and historical preservation. The village features several historic buildings, including the Wilcox-Cutler House, showcasing its colonial past. The Pawcatuck River is a favorite spot for kayaking and fishing, offering both residents and visitors a chance to connect with nature.
